Vaping and Mental Health: The Alarming Trends Among High School Students
Understanding Vaping's Impact on Mental Health
Vaping has emerged as a prevalent issue among teens, with nearly 1 in 10 high school students using e-cigarettes. This alarming trend raises concerns about mental health effects.
Health Risks Associated with Vaping
Reports indicate that vaping introduces users to toxic amounts of cancer-causing chemicals, not yet regulated by the FDA. These substances pose significant risks not only to physical health but also to mental well-being.
- Increased anxiety and depression
- Potential for addiction
- Disruption of brain development
